New Children's Poet Laureate Announced: Mary Ann Hoberman
http://www.omnivoracious.com/ 2008/ 10/ new-childrens-p.htmlThe Poetry Foundation has just announced that Mary Ann Hoberman will be the new U.S. Children's Poet Laureate. The beloved and prolific author of more than 45 children's books, will succeed Jack Prelutsky--the nation's first Children's Poet laureate. The prestigious two-year post comes with a purse of $25,000.
